What are Multiples? A Quick Refresher

Before we dive into the specifics of 72's multiples, let's briefly review the core concept. A multiple of a number is the product of that number and any whole number (0, 1, 2, 3, and so on). Practically speaking, for example, multiples of 5 include 0 (5 x 0), 5 (5 x 1), 10 (5 x 2), 15 (5 x 3), and so on, extending infinitely. Essentially, multiples are the numbers you get when you repeatedly add a specific number to itself.

Identifying Multiples of 72: Methods and Techniques

Several ways exist — each with its own place. The most straightforward method is through multiplication:

  • Direct Multiplication: The simplest approach is to repeatedly multiply 72 by consecutive whole numbers. This yields the sequence: 0, 72, 144, 216, 288, 360, 432, 504, 576, 648, 720, and so on. Each number in this sequence is a multiple of 72. Still holds up.

  • Using a Calculator: For larger multiples, a calculator becomes an invaluable tool. Simply multiply 72 by the desired whole number to obtain its corresponding multiple.

  • Identifying Divisibility Rules: While not directly identifying multiples, understanding divisibility rules for 72 can help determine if a given number is a multiple. Since 72 = 8 x 9, a number is divisible by 72 if it's divisible by both 8 and 9. This involves checking the divisibility rules for 8 (the last three digits must be divisible by 8) and 9 (the sum of the digits must be divisible by 9). Here's one way to look at it: let's test 576:

    • Divisibility by 8: The last three digits (576) are divisible by 8 (576 / 8 = 72).
    • Divisibility by 9: The sum of the digits (5 + 7 + 6 = 18) is divisible by 9 (18 / 9 = 2). So, 576 is a multiple of 72.
  • Pattern Recognition: As you generate more multiples of 72, you might notice patterns. The difference between consecutive multiples is always 72. This consistent difference is a characteristic feature of multiples of any number.

Properties of Multiples of 72

Multiples of 72 share several interesting properties:

  • Even Numbers: All multiples of 72 (except 0) are even numbers because 72 itself is an even number. The product of any number and an even number will always be even.

  • Divisibility: Every multiple of 72 is divisible by 72, as well as by all the factors of 72 (1, 2, 3, 4, 6, 8, 9, 12, 18, 24, 36, and 72). This is a fundamental property of multiples.

  • Infinite Sequence: The sequence of multiples of 72 extends infinitely in the positive direction. There's no largest multiple of 72. Took long enough.

  • Arithmetic Progression: The multiples of 72 form an arithmetic progression with a common difference of 72. So in practice, each subsequent multiple is obtained by adding 72 to the previous one.

Exploring the Mathematical Connections: Prime Factorization

Understanding the prime factorization of 72 provides deeper insights into its multiples. In real terms, this means that any multiple of 72 must contain at least three factors of 2 and two factors of 3. Consider this: the prime factorization of 72 is 2³ x 3². This knowledge can be used to quickly determine if a given number is a multiple of 72 by examining its prime factorization.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

Q: Is there a largest multiple of 72?

A: No, the sequence of multiples of 72 extends infinitely. There is no upper limit.

Q: How can I quickly check if a large number is a multiple of 72?

A: Use the divisibility rules for 8 and 9. Here's the thing — if a number is divisible by both 8 and 9, it's a multiple of 72. You can also use a calculator to divide the number by 72; if the result is a whole number, it's a multiple.

Q: What is the 10th multiple of 72?

A: The 10th multiple of 72 is 72 x 10 = 720.

Q: Are all multiples of 72 divisible by 9?

A: Yes, because 72 is divisible by 9 (72 = 9 x 8), all multiples of 72 are also multiples of 9.

Q: How are multiples of 72 related to multiples of other numbers (e.g., 8, 9, 36)?

A: Since 72 is a multiple of 8, 9, and 36, all multiples of 72 are also multiples of 8, 9, and 36. On the flip side, the reverse isn't true; not all multiples of 8, 9, or 36 are multiples of 72.
